› Chick-fil-A to sell its ‘secret sauce’ at Publix and these other Florida stores
Some foodies go to Chick-fil-A for the chicken. Others go for the sauce. Starting in April, you won’t have to ask for extra packages of the restaurant’s “secret” Chick-fil-A or Polynesian sauce to take home anymore. Instead, you can buy 16-ounce bottles of the sauces at your local Publix, Walmart, Winn-Dixie or Target, Chick-fil-A announced Wednesday.
› Sarasota-Bradenton airport traffic up 54% in February
Following another month of exponential passenger traffic growth at Sarasota-Bradenton International Airport, the airport’s president and CEO said the major passenger traffic increases will likely slow down because of concerns about the coronavirus. Passenger traffic at the local airport was up 54% in February compared to the same month the year before, according to data from the airport.
› Venice restaurant group names new president
Venice Pier Group Vice President Justin Pachota will take over the role of company president from his father, Venice Pier Group Owner Mike Pachota. Venice Pier Group operates the Venice waterfront restaurants Sharky’s on the Pier and Fins at Sharky’s at 1600 Harbor Drive and Snook Haven at 5000 E. Venice Ave. Mike Pachota will remain hands-on with the company as his role transitions to vice president, according to a press release.
› Federal prosecutors open investigation into nonprofit that enriched CEO
Federal prosecutors have launched an investigation into the Florida Coalition Against Domestic Violence, adding the prospect of criminal charges to the government actions mounting against former chief executive officer Tiffany Carr and the agency’s board of directors, accused of misusing millions in taxpayer dollars.
